“How They Succeeded: Life Stories of Successful Men and Women Told by Themselves” is a classic motivational book by Orison Swett Marden, first published in 1901. Marden, a key figure in the New Thought and self-help movements, compiled a series of interviews and essays from prominent individuals of his time to uncover the habits, philosophies, and values that led to their success.

Featured:

  • Marshall Field (retail magnate)

  • Philip Armour (meatpacking industry)

  • John Wanamaker (department store pioneer)

  • Russell H. Conwell (founder of Temple University)

  • Julia Ward Howe (author and reformer)

  • Louisa May Alcott (author of Little Women)

  • Alexander Graham Bell (inventor of the telephone)
